Mrs. Thornton’s Information Technology students have been learning all about computer hardware. This week, they got hands-on experience by tearing down computers, identifying internal components and ports, and then tackling the challenge of reassembling the machines.
Great job to these students for their hard work, teamwork, and problem-solving skills!
